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Moulsecoomb to Heworth start from as little as £59.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Moulsecoomb to Heworth start from £104.60 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Moulsecoomb to Heworth are available for £204.10 one way

Station Facilities and Services

While Moulsecoomb station might lack some of the bells and whistles of larger stations, it compensates with essential services. The ticket office is operational from Monday to Saturday between 06:50 to 13:30, offering ticket machines for easy purchase and collection. Accessibility features include machines capable of accommodating Disabled Persons Railcard discounts and the presence of an induction loop system, although travelers should note that step-free access is limited to certain parts of the station. Stay attentive to the audible announcements and observe the departure screens to ensure you are at the right place at the right time.

Though Moulsecoomb station lacks lavish waiting lounges or a variety of shops, you can find some seating areas and CCTV for security. However, be sure to grab a bite or use the restroom before your journey as there are no facilities for refreshments, cash machines, or toilets on site.

Accessibility and Assistance

Accessibility at Moulsecoomb station is partial with step-free access available only to platform 2 via the rear entrance. There are no accessible toilets or parking facilities, which means planning ahead is crucial for travelers with mobility needs. The station staff are available to help between the hours of Monday to Saturday, and assistance can be pre-booked through Southern Railway’s team.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Despite its unassuming nature, Heworth Station provides some basic amenities. There is no manned ticket office, but passengers can easily buy and collect pre-purchased tickets using the available ticket machines, which are fully accessible. The station is categorized as a Category B Station, meaning that while it is unstaffed, it has ramped access to platforms, ensuring wheelchair users and those with mobility impairments can navigate without issues. However, do note that facilities like to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ment services, and bicycle storage are lacking, perhaps making it more of a transit point than a hangout location.

Though CCTV is not present, there are customer help points scattered throughout the station to ensure assistance is just a call away, offering a sense of security and support to travelers. For those seeking additional help, the conductor on the arriving train is available to assist with boarding and disembarking needs.
